AS Physics
Unit 1 – PHYA1 Particles, quantum phenomena and electricity
- Written Examination – (70 marks/120 UMS), 6 or 7 structured questions
- 1¼ hours
- 40% of the total AS marks (20% of the total A Level marks)
- Sat in January
Unit 2 – PHYA2 Mechanics, materials and waves
- Written Examination – (70 marks/120 UMS), 6 or 7 structured questions
- 1¼ hours
- 40% of the total AS marks (20% of the total A Level marks)
- Sat in June
Unit 3 Investigative and practical skills in AS Physics (COURSEWORK) PHA3T
- Centre Marked Route T – 50 marks
- Practical Skills Assignment (PSA – 9 raw marks)
- Investigative Skills Assignment (ISA – 41 raw marks)
- 20% of the total AS marks (10% of the total A Level marks)
- Sat during course of the year
A2 Physics
Unit 4 – PHYA4 Fields and further mechanics
- Written Examination – (75 marks/120 UMS)
- 1¾ hours
- Section A is 25 multiple choice questions, each worth one mark.
- Section B is a written paper of 4/5 structured questions and consists of 50 marks.
- 20% of the total A Level marks
- Sat in January
Unit 5 – One of Units PHA5A, PHA5B, PHA5C, PHA5D
- Written Examination – (75 marks/120 UMS)
- 1¾ hours
- Section A: Nuclear and Thermal Physics – 40 marks
- Compulsory section 4/5 structured questions
- Section B: one of the following options. (Each paper has 4/5 structured questions and 35 marks) Options:
1. A – Astrophysics
2. B – Medical Physics
3. C – Applied Physics
4. D – Turning Points in Physics
- 20% of the total A Level marks (Section A 10%, Section B 10%) Sat in June
Unit 6 Investigative and practical skills in A2 PhysicsPHA6T
- Centre Marked Route T – 50 marks
- Practical Skills Assessment (PSA – 9 marks)
- Investigative Skills Assignment (ISA – 41 marks)
- 10% of the total A Level marks
- Sat during course of the year
